Leonardo DiCaprio is playing hard to get for lawyers who want to grill him under oath in connection with a lawsuit filed by a former associate of fraudster Jordan Belfort who claims he was defamed by the film “The Wolf of Wall Street.”
Andrew Greene, who was on the board of directors of the infamous brokerage firm Stratton Oakmont, contends that the movie character called “Rugrat” is based on him and is depicted as a “criminal,” “drug user,” and “degenerate.”
Greene was never criminally charged by the feds in the massive boiler room scheme that fleeced investors.

New Jersey newlyweds got an unexpected gift at their wedding reception: a performance by Taylor Swift. Taylor played a stripped down version of her song Blank Space at Max Singer and Kenya Smith’s reception (in Long Beach Township) on Saturday as amazed guests looked on and sang along. Taylor agreed to attend after getting a letter in April from the groom’s sister. She wrote about how her brother was a huge fan and how he and their ailing mother had danced to Taylor’s song after the newlyweds were married in a hospital room. The groom’s mother died shortly thereafter. Taylor had contacted the groom’s sister and they planned the surprise visit.

One of the “Sons of Anarchy” and a ‘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tle‘ teamed up for a real life rescue mission — pulling a guy from an overturned car … TMZ has learned.
‘SOA’ star Tommy Flanagan and Alan Ritchson — Raphael from the latest ‘TMNT’ movie — were headed to the Houston airport on Sunday after a comic con event … when they saw a truck blow a tire and flip across the highway.
The driver of the wrecked truck, Jonathan Elder, tells us the actors rushed to pull his unconscious brother out of the passenger seat. In a scene straight out of an action flick … he says ‘Raphael’ and ‘Chibs’ used a crowbar to free his bro right before the truck caught fire.
BTW … the guy driving Tommy and Alan to the airport is a military vet who provided medical assistance until emergency crews arrived. Tommy took a pic with him after the incident.

Justin Martin — who co-starred with Zac Efron in ‘High School Musical 3‘ — will be locked up for 18 months after pleading guilty to 5 gun charges … TMZ has learned.
The Suffolk County D.A.’s office tells us Martin appeared in court Tuesday for sentencing. In addition to the jail time … he also got one year probation, during which he has to lay off drugs and booze and stay away from the scene of the crime.
As we reported back in July … Martin ran away from cops in Boston and pointed a gun at officers before he was chased and captured. He pled guilty to assault with a dangerous weapon, illegal possession of a gun and ammunition, carrying a loaded gun and firing a gun near a building.
Martin avoided a stiffer penalty — the D.A. was gunning to lock him up for 3 years.
